Scope of Work: The Base Support Vehicles & Equipment (BSVE) Supervisor shall directly report to the Project Manager and shall be responsible for all vehicle repair in accordance with PWS standards under Base Support Vehicles and Equipment. Under the BSVE Supervisor, there shall be multiple personnel that are dedicated to the vehicle repair and support mission including Motor Vehicle Dispatcher/Purchaser, Heavy Equipment Mechanic and Heavy Equipment Operator. These positions shall all report directly to the BSVE Supervisor who will be responsible for all areas of performance in this department.
